TK AUDIO's flagship mastering EQ TK-LIZER's TONEFLAKE CUSTOM model. The main specifications remain the same, but the big difference is the tone. TK-LIZER is a mastering EQ equipped with an MS matrix, but it has been said for some time that the sound tends to become thinner when MS decoding a 2ch stereo source.
This is not the MS's fault, but a problem with the design of the buffers before and after it, but because the sound image is created by controlling the phase, the difference was easy to see. In TONEFLAKE CUSTOM, we focused on the sound image correction during MS equalization, which can be said to be the weak point.
The output stage is equipped with the original T1166 transformer that was so successful in the Chameleon Labs 7602 with a changed ratio. The time constant circuit has been omitted, and the frequency band has been extended to almost clear.
Wiring material is an important factor in determining the sound, and here we generously used the internal wiring material from vintage NEVE consoles. As for solder, eutectic solder is used at eutectic temperature. As a result, we were able to ensure a clear sound quality that is thick and punchy, without blurring in the low range, and that emphasizes the good phase in the high range.
The custom circuit is included in the final output stage, so you can enjoy the tone of TONEFLAKE CUSTOM regardless of whether the EQ is on or off.
In other words, you can use just this custom tone without using EQ.
The difference is obvious even in normal stereo EQ mode, but in MS mode you'll be surprised at the difference in space, bass focus point, and punch. Also, since there are no unnecessary circuits installed, the S/N has not deteriorated by even 0.1dB due to this customization.
